A guided tour around the Republic of Cape Verde – Part 2, Boa Vista

Meaning "good view" in Portuguese, the third largest island, Boa Vista was discovered in 1460. The closest island to Africa (445km west of Senegal), Boa Vista is an island paradise ringed by reefs and home to 60% of Cape Verde's beaches including it's longest beach at 18km. The island is known as a hot spot for marine turtles and for its traditional music. The capital of Sal Rei in the North West offers a selection of superb restaurants as well as bars, beaches and water sports activities.

Property Market:

Boa Vista has a new international airport just opened and is growing as the next beach and holiday island destination for Cape Verde. Sal Rei is the main town of Boa Vista and there are developments emerging on Estoril Beach and Cabral Beach. Chaves Beach is a stunning location set just to the south of Sal Rei with a new RIU all inclusive hotel opening later in the year. The new direct flights from the UK, starting in November, are also set to open up the tourist market for Boa Vista. We expect capital appreciation to strengthen as the tourism infrastructure on Boa Vista grows.

Properties on Boa Vista vary from studios from 45,000 euros and 1 beds from 60,000 euros to beachfront villas from 600,000 euros.
